My partner and I stayed here as we both had business in the area. We booked the hotel via a hotel booking web-site and got a very competitve price compared to the ones offered by the hotel's web-site. It was clean throughout and the staff were friendly. The hotel is very oldie worldie and the gardens are lovely, I would like to stay again for pleasure and not business related. We ate in the restaurant, although the food was very nice I thought it was rather over priced for the quantity you get. I would recommend this hotel for business or pleasure trips.

“A Gem of a Hotel” My daughter and I recently stayed at this wonderful gem of a hotel on a recent trip through parts of Lancashire and Yorkshire. After several nights of B&B’s and pub food we decided to have a different night in at Holdsworth House, a hotel I had heard of previously. After the stress of motorways and busy ring roads, turning into the driveway gave the feeling of something special ahead. The building dates from the 17th Century and the hotel itself is a family-run establishment and I think the wonderful attention to detail reflects this. Its features are beautifully preserved but it’s not ‘too perfect’ so manages to retain a lovely homely atmosphere. The staff were friendly and welcoming, our room cosy and quiet. The restaurant is comprised of 3 intimate rooms and there’s a small bar and lounge room and they all have a wonderful atmosphere. Our meal was superb and was accompanied by a very good wine list, all in all I think the restaurant is worthy of all the awards it has received. Breakfast next morning was excellent and was in the same restaurant room we had dinner, this time we could look out over the Parterre garden which I imagine looks absolutely gorgeous in the summer months. It was a pleasure to be in such lovely surroundings. I travel quite a bit and would rate this experience highly. It’s also not hard to see why it’s such a popular place for weddings.
